Output ef84e455d18f63c563f837dea2fdd61e941855da76fe5d9be5bf80a5fa469bd2:0

value
37073
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e78da478764572d97b86f2709691a80012aa102 OP_EQUALVERIFY OP_CHECKSIG
address
12KXEgAUg9nkovdGSgiQGZriu1bK1nQSb6
transaction
ef84e455d18f63c563f837dea2fdd61e941855da76fe5d9be5bf80a5fa469bd2
confirmations
118882
spent
true